Transaction 03d5236ecfc14ba149156ae5b841080156a113b5918ab33f3efacdef26c238a3
1 Input
1 Output
-
03d5236ecfc14ba149156ae5b841080156a113b5918ab33f3efacdef26c238a3:0
- value
- 3054160
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 1a2038236d2c1177e897ef33137e0aa6ea2499b4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13P9Ad9G7wwXRgequUfQQafRanrfHBbfMX